Gulfstream G200
Overview
US registration assigned to GOLDEN TIME MANAGEMENT LLC (Ogden, UT). Status: Assigned. Mode S: ABCF0B. Certificate and airworthiness dates on file (airworthiness 2004-03-05; certificate action 2024-03-05).
Specifications
- Engines: 2× Pratt & Whitney Canada PW306A (6040 lbf each)
- Range: 3400 nm
- Cruise: 430 kts
- Seats: 19
- Ceiling: 45000 ft
Operations & Cabin
Typically 8–10 passenger executive layout; certified up to 19 seats Flat‑floor large cabin, enclosed aft lavatory, in‑flight baggage access; executive seating and galley options common Avionics: Collins Pro Line 4 (typical)
Model & Market Context
This airframe, registered as N860CB, is a Gulfstream G200 built in 2003 with serial number 085 by Israel Aircraft Industries (IAI). It is owned by GOLDEN TIME MANAGEMENT LLC, an LLC based in Ogden, UT, US, and carries a United States registration. The aircraft’s registry history is concentrated on corporate ownership and operation from its Ogden home base, and it is appraised at $7,000,000, reflecting its configuration and market placement for a 2003 airframe. Condition and valuation notes are limited to the provided appraisal figure and the aircraft’s documented equipment fit.
The cabin for this specific G200 is typically fitted in an executive layout for 8–10 passengers while the airframe is certified for up to 19 seats, allowing the owner/operator flexibility between executive transport and higher-density configurations. Typical avionics fit is the Collins Pro Line 4, which is the documented equipment standard for this airframe, supporting conventional corporate and charter operational profiles. From its Ogden, Utah base under corporate ownership, the aircraft is suited to medium‑to‑long range missions enabled by the 3,400 nm range and a cruise speed of 430 kts, permitting efficient point-to-point operations. Maintenance considerations for this specific hull are driven by its 2003 manufacture date and the installed Pratt & Whitney Canada PW306A engines, with operational planning reflecting the aircraft’s certified passenger capacity and avionics suite.
The airframe represents the Gulfstream G200 model produced by Israel Aircraft Industries, occupying a fixed-wing multi-engine category focused on business and corporate transport. With a maximum certified capacity of 19 seats and typical executive fitouts, demand for this configuration tends to align with owners seeking a balance of range (3,400 nm) and cruise performance (430 kts). The presence of Collins Pro Line 4 avionics and PW306A powerplants are key factors in maintenance planning and resale valuation, which for this airframe is listed at $7,000,000.
